    Yeah thats one thing that is sort of keeping me going.
    When something goes, im replacing it with good quality stuff or beefing it up in some way.
    So hopefully not too much more can go wrong lol.
    Anyway got some sort of good news today, i rang south east geaboxes and they quoted me $700 to throw an overhaul kit through my gearbox while its out, new bearings/seals/synchros and what not, which i didnt think was too bad.

    And now im down to choosing which clutch i want to use, im deciding between:
    1) Clutch industries - Ceramic clutch and flywheel packaged based on the 350 chev stuff for about $950
    2) Ace clutches - Organic clutch and flywheel setup, spoke to do 400RWKW no worries, $980 ish

    I think Im leaning more towards the ace, because ive heard good thigns about them before.

    Should have most of the cash by end of the week, then just gotta work out how much labor is gonna kill me, then hopefully have it done asap!

    No way did i chop them, i would never do that in a real car.
    Only a thrash car/paddock bomb....
    Rears are SSSL's, and fronts are V6 SL, which sit a lot lower than V8 SL
    The ride height is good, but its quite low for speed humps and stuff like that, can get quite annoying at times
